The A1 Theory Test: A Comprehensive Guide

The A1 Theory Test is an important part for aspiring motorcyclists wanting to get their A1 category bike license. Understanding the test's structure, material, and requirements is vital for success. This short article offers an in-depth appearance at the A1 Theory Test, including preparation strategies, key subjects, and frequently asked concerns.

What is the A1 Theory Test?

The A1 Theory Test assesses a candidate's knowledge and understanding of roadway security, traffic rules, and bike operation. Candidates normally need to pass the theory test before attempting practical riding evaluations. The A1 classification allows individuals to ride motorcycles with an engine capacity of approximately 125cc, provided they fulfill specific age and training requirements.

Structure of the A1 Theory Test

The A1 Theory Test consists of 2 primary parts:

  1. Multiple-Choice Questions: This section includes 50 concerns covering various subjects related to roadway safety and bike operation. Prospects must respond to a minimum of 43 concerns correctly to pass.

  2. Threat Perception Test: This part assesses the rider's capability to acknowledge establishing risks while riding. Prospects view a series of video and should recognize dangers as they emerge.

Secret Topics Covered in the A1 Theory Test

The A1 Theory Test encompasses a range of essential topics that every motorcyclist must recognize with, including:

  • Traffic Signs and Signals: Understanding the meaning and guidelines connected with different road indications.

  • Roadway Traffic Rules: Knowledge of the laws governing road use, such as speed limitations and right-of-way rules.

  • Motorcycle Controls and Operation: Familiarity with bike parts and controls, including brake systems, equipments, and lights.

Preparing for the Hazard Perception Test

The Hazard Perception Test requires a somewhat various preparation approach. To improve performance in this area:

  • Watch Videos of Real Riding Scenarios: Reviewing videos that portray numerous roadway scenarios will assist candidates get used to spotting hazards more successfully.

  • Practice Clicking for Hazards: During practice sessions, timing when to click to identify risks will enhance the opportunity of scoring greater in the real test.

  • Comprehend the Scoring Mechanism: Knowing how threats are scored in the test will guide prospects on what to search for throughout practice.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What is the passing rating for the A1 Theory Test?

Prospects need to correctly address a minimum of 43 out of 50 concerns in the multiple-choice area and score a minimum in the hazard understanding area to pass.

2. Can I take the A1 Theory Test online?

No, the A1 Theory Test is conducted at designated screening centers by means of a computer system.

3. For how long is the A1 Theory Test valid?
